// SPDX-License-Identifier: GPL-2.0 /* * Copyright 2025 NXP */ #include #include #include #include #include #include static const struct scmi_imx_cpu_proto_ops *imx_cpu_ops; static struct scmi_protocol_handle *ph; int scmi_imx_cpu_reset_vector_set(u32 cpuid, u64 vector, bool start, bool boot, bool resume) { if (!ph) return -EPROBE_DEFER; return imx_cpu_ops->cpu_reset_vector_set(ph, cpuid, vector, start, boot, resume); } EXPORT_SYMBOL(scmi_imx_cpu_reset_vector_set); int scmi_imx_cpu_start(u32 cpuid, bool start) { if (!ph) return -EPROBE_DEFER; if (start) return imx_cpu_ops->cpu_start(ph, cpuid, true); return imx_cpu_ops->cpu_start(ph, cpuid, false); }; EXPORT_SYMBOL(scmi_imx_cpu_start); int scmi_imx_cpu_started(u32 cpuid, bool *started) { if (!ph) return -EPROBE_DEFER; if (!started) return -EINVAL; return imx_cpu_ops->cpu_started(ph, cpuid, started); }; EXPORT_SYMBOL(scmi_imx_cpu_started); static int scmi_imx_cpu_probe(struct scmi_device *sdev) { const struct scmi_handle *handle = sdev->handle; if (!handle) return -ENODEV; if (imx_cpu_ops) { dev_err(&sdev->dev, "sm cpu already initialized\n"); return -EEXIST; } imx_cpu_ops = handle->devm_protocol_get(sdev, SCMI_PROTOCOL_IMX_CPU, &ph); if (IS_ERR(imx_cpu_ops)) return PTR_ERR(imx_cpu_ops); return 0; } static const struct scmi_device_id scmi_id_table[] = { { SCMI_PROTOCOL_IMX_CPU, "imx-cpu" }, { }, }; MODULE_DEVICE_TABLE(scmi, scmi_id_table); static struct scmi_driver scmi_imx_cpu_driver = { .name = "scmi-imx-cpu", .probe = scmi_imx_cpu_probe, .id_table = scmi_id_table, }; module_scmi_driver(scmi_imx_cpu_driver); MODULE_AUTHOR("Peng Fan "); MODULE_DESCRIPTION("IMX SM CPU driver"); MODULE_LICENSE("GPL");
